The #Seahawks have signed RB Marshawn Lynch to a multi-year deal.
— Liz Mathews 710 ESPN (@Liz_Mathews) March 5, 2012
John Schneider: "We are excited to keep Marshawn as a part of what we are building. This is what we were hoping for when we acquired him from Buffalo."
Jay Glazer tweets that the deal is four-years, $31 million, with $17 million guaranteed. Albert Breer tweets that $18 million is guaranteed, but either way this is pretty significant news and a pretty good deal for the Seahawks. It should factor in to what happens at the Draft in April, what happens with the offense this season, and means Lynch will be a staple of Seahawksdom for a few years to come. Pretty sweet.
